The overview below groups typical Plumbing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ine plumbing repairs, such as fixing leaks or unclogging drains, typically cost between $150 and $350. Many projects fall within this range, depending on the complexity of the issue and local labor rates.
Fixture Installations - Replacing or installing fixtures like toilets, sinks, or faucets usually ranges from $200 to $600. Larger or more customized installations can push costs higher, but most projects stay within the middle of this range.
Pipe Repairs and Replacements - Minor pipe repairs often cost between $500 and $1,500, while full pipe replacements can range from $2,000 to $5,000 or more. Many projects are in the lower to middle tiers, with fewer reaching the highest cost brackets.
Full Plumbing System Replacement - Complete system overhauls or major renovations can cost $5,000 and up, especially for larger properties or complex setups. Such projects are less common and typically represent the upper end of the cost sp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
